| I believe that's kenia tree, not colt. I have both, one colt could fill a 16g, kenia trees are small and can repro. by auto fragmentation thats why he had so many. They are cool, fragging them is super easy they stick in one day with no glue for me. Sometimes they go limp for a day or so, they are fine though. If it was colt and you tried to only use glue your post would be full of curse words LOL they are slimy as hell.
